So I saw someone ask about how the mechs in respect to the terrain. I gotta say the look like they belong. They move as if the are part of the world not just lumped in skating above the ground. As of right now tonnage restrictions and bv restriction are not implemented. text le times felt just about right . Nothing to complain about. I did rain terror on a hunch with my LRMs and finished him off with my 4 meds. Still had half my LRM ammo intacts. He was crossing open I'm the water and got his head critical. Never though my first lol would be from a catapult. Killed a jenner with a dragon. I put my left lasers on my mouse 1 and my ac on mouse 2 and missiles on 4 usually and my torso weapons on 3. I couldnt change the control setup but it worked out. That way I didn't waste heat from my torso weapons on an empty shot. Tried the jenner. Little buggers. 4 meds and a srm rack? Op. So fast i almost want it as.my founder Mech. The only mechs in the game that I saw was sway back hunch jenner dragon with ac and ultra ac. Atlas amd jenner LRM/ppc. Saw a hunch woth all flamers...lol. there are different engines which was cool. No premium distribution thru brick and mortar. No word on how choosing our founders will work. Again mw is not about getting better mechs. Every Mech is useful and the infinite amount of setups will leave u happy with the one u choose.
